| // Tile manager classifying tiles into a few basic |
| // bins: |
| enum TileManagerBin { |
| NOW_BIN = 0, // Needed ASAP. |
| SOON_BIN = 1, // Impl-side version of prepainting. |
| EVENTUALLY_BIN = 2, // Nice to have, if we've got memory and time. |
| NEVER_BIN = 3, // Dont bother. |
| NUM_BINS = 4 |
| }; |

| // This class manages tiles, deciding which should get rasterized and which |
| // should no longer have any memory assigned to them. Tile objects are "owned" |
| // by layers; they automatically register with the manager when they are |
| // created, and unregister from the manager when they are deleted. |
| class CC_EXPORT TileManager { |
| public: |
| TileManager(TileManagerClient* client, |
| ResourceProvider *resource_provider, |
| size_t num_raster_threads); |
| virtual ~TileManager(); |
| |
| const GlobalStateThatImpactsTilePriority& GlobalState() const { return global_state_; } |
| void SetGlobalState(const GlobalStateThatImpactsTilePriority& state); |
| |
| void ManageTiles(); |
| void CheckForCompletedSetPixels(); |
| |
| void GetRenderingStats(RenderingStats* stats); |
| |
| int GetTilesInBinCount(TileManagerBin bin, WhichTree tree); |
| int GetDrawableTilesInBinCount(TileManagerBin bin, WhichTree tree); |
| |
